Malaysia has introduced a groundbreaking suite of tax incentives to accelerate the growth of the Johor-Singapore Special Economic Zone (JS-SEZ).
This transformative initiative aims to deepen economic ties with Singapore, attract high-value investments, and position Johor as a global hub for innovation.
By focusing on cutting-edge sectors such as AI, aerospace, and renewable energy, the JS-SEZ represents Malaysia’s vision for a future-ready economy.
Special tax incentives: Unlocking opportunities for investors
Malaysia’s tax incentives are carefully tailored to draw global investors and bolster the region’s most dynamic industries.
Special corporate tax rate: Companies in advanced industries like artificial intelligence, quantum computing, medical devices, and aerospace manufacturing can access a preferential 5 percent corporate tax rate for up to 15 years.
Knowledge worker tax rate: To attract top-tier talent, eligible knowledge workers in the JS-SEZ benefit from a 15 percent personal income tax rate for 10 years, making Johor an attractive destination for highly skilled professionals.
Entertainment duty reductions:
Beginning January 1, 2025, entertainment duty reductions aim to boost tourism and leisure-related investments, complementing the SEZ’s broader economic goals.
